The cost of hiring a professional installer for a back door can differ substantially based upon numerous factors, including the kind of door, the complexity of the installation, and geographical place. Below is a breakdown of typical costs:

Door Type:
Basic steel or fiberglass door: ₤ 300 - ₤ 800Wood doors: ₤ 800 - ₤ 2,500Custom doors: ₤ 2,500 and up
Installation Costs:
Labor: ₤ 100 - ₤ 500 depending on intricacy and placeExtra products (hardware, trim, and so on): ₤ 50 - ₤ 300
Disposal Fees:

The length of time does it require to set up a back entrance?
Most back door installations take in between 2 to 6 hours, depending on the complexity of the job and any necessary structural changes.
2. Can I set up a back entrance myself?
While some house owners may have the abilities to do so, it is normally advised to hire a professional to ensure a correct fit and seal, which minimizes the risk of energy loss and enhances security.
3. What should I do to get ready for the installation?
Prior to installation, clear the area around the back door and guarantee the installer has access to required tools and equipment. Go over any particular requirements or interest in your installer ahead of time.
4. What kinds of back entrances are readily available?
Back entrances been available in different styles, consisting of sliding doors, French doors, and standard hinged doors. The choice depends on individual choice, area, and performance.
